There can be burrs or rough edges after the cut. You can use sandpaper or a grinding stone to smooth out the edges. Firmly grasp the tool when cutting. Apply the right amount of pressure. You will figure this out via trial and error. It depends on the metal you are cutting, the cutting depth, and the cutting attachment you are using. With the right pressure, the tool should run smoothly, without jamming. Keep that in mind. When cutting metal, make sure to take all the needed safety precautions. It’s particularly important to wear safety glasses to protect your eyes from all the sparks that will inevitably fly around. On top of that, remember to wear gloves, earplugs, and a face mask. Get yourself a pair of closed boots to protect your feet. Steel-toe shoes are suggested if there’s a risk of a heavy object falling on your feet. A 24mm (1”) cutting wheel can create a cut up to 10mm (0.4″) deep, while a 32mm (1 ¼ ″) cutting wheel can cut to a maximum depth of 14mm (1 ½ ″). However, the safe cutting limit for a Dremel rotary tool is ¼″ to 3/8″. See, sparks that are created during metal cutting don’t last long, and they won’t even burn or hurt you seriously. A grinding Dremel tip is a useful tool for expanding holes in existing hardware or countersinking a screw hole for a flat finish when joining two pieces of metal together. The Dremel rotary tool can cut steel, stain steel, and hardened steel by using the abrasive cutting wheel. The tool can also cut sheet metal, galvanized steel pipes, copper tubes, etc. Wear safety glasses. Cutting metal with the Dremel tool will generate sparks, which can cause severe damage to your face and eyes. Using the Dremel shield attachment will minimize this risk. Diamond cutting wheels are designed to cut extremely hard materials, such as ceramic tiles and glass. This blade can be used for cutting hardened tool steel, but it is not suitable for cutting soft metals like aluminum and brass.
